A friend recently asked me how to move his blog, which is on /blog/ on his domain, to a new domain on it's own. The steps are easy, but have to be taken in the right order to make sure you're not annoying your users and the search engines: Put up a robots.txt on the new domain with the following contents: User-agent: * Disallow: / Copy the database and files to the new domain. Edit wp-config.php to have the right database settings, and add the following lines, replacing sample.com with the right domain...
